Policy Highlights for Entertainment Insurance:
Colonial General Insurance Agency, Inc. offers a specialized Entertainment Insurance program designed for local-level performers and event entertainers. This program is ideal for agents and brokers seeking comprehensive coverage solutions for clients who regularly perform at private parties, fairs, festivals, carnivals, exhibitions, and theater productions. Whether your insured is a DJ, clown, band, face painter, caricature artist, home party entertainer, psychic, theatrical performer, or even a singing or stripping telegram service, this program provides flexible coverage tailored to their unique risks.
Ideal Accounts and Appetite
This program targets small to mid-sized entertainment professionals who operate in community or regional settings. Suitable accounts include:
- Musical performers (bands, solo acts, DJs)
- Children’s entertainers such as clowns and face painters
- Interactive entertainers including caricature artists and psychics
- Theater-based performers and small productions
- Singing or novelty telegram services
This program is not intended for large-scale productions, national touring acts, or amusement rides/rigging operations.
Coverage Highlights and Advantages
Commercial General Liability Coverage:
- Primary limits up to $3,000,000 Occurrence / Aggregate
- Included Coverages:
- Sexual/Physical Abuse Coverage – $25,000 per claim / $50,000 aggregate (higher limits available)
- Medical Payments – $5,000 limit
- Blanket Additional Insured Endorsement
- Excess or Umbrella limits available up to $25,000,000
- No deductible required
Property Coverage Options:
- Basic, Broad, or Special Form
- Coverage available for Building, Contents, Computer Equipment, and Business Income
- Equipment Breakdown and Inland Marine
- Outside Signs and Valuable Papers
- Accounts Receivable and Theatrical Property
- Replacement Cost or Actual Cash Value options
Crime Coverage:
- Inside the Premises – Theft of Money and Securities
- Inside the Premises – Robbery or Safe Burglary of Other Property
- Outside the Premises coverage

Territories and Availability
This program is available through Colonial General in the following states: Arizona, California, Colorado, Idaho, Nevada, New Mexico, Utah, and Wyoming. Coverage may be offered on an admitted or non-admitted basis depending on the specific market and risk characteristics.
